MBA in HR

An MBA in HR is a specialized postgraduate program focused on managing and developing human capital as a strategic business asset. It equips professionals with expertise in talent acquisition, organizational behavior, performance management, labor laws, and employee engagement. As workplace culture and well-being increasingly influence business outcomes, MBA HR graduates play a critical role in aligning people strategies with organizational goals and driving sustainable growth across industries.

MBA in HR Salary for Freshers

Is the entry-level compensation for human resource professionals competitive in the current Indian market? While initial pay depends on your choice of MBA in HR colleges, the MBA in HR salary for freshers generally provides a strong starting point for a professional career. Companies value the formal training and strategic perspective you bring to the department from day one.

  • Average starting package: ₹5L – ₹8L per annum.

  • Premium campus placements: ₹10L – ₹15L per annum.

  • Start-up ecosystem roles: ₹6L – ₹9L per annum plus equity.

Comprehensive MBA in HR Syllabus

The academic journey is structured to move you from basic administrative concepts to advanced strategic human resource planning. You will engage with a curriculum that balances theoretical psychology with practical business application. This MBA in HR syllabus ensures you are ready for the technical and emotional demands of the role.

Semester

Theme

Key Subjects

Semester 1

Management Core

Marketing, Finance, and Business Stats

Semester 2

HR Foundations

Organizational Behavior, HRM Basics

Semester 3

Specialization

Training & Development, Performance Management

Semester 4

Strategic HR

Labor Laws, People Analytics, HR Strategy

 

MBA in HR and Finance Dual Focus

We see an increasing trend where students choose a dual specialization to enhance their versatility in the boardroom. An MBA in HR and Finance allows you to understand the cost-benefit analysis of human capital investments. This combination is vital for roles that involve budget planning for large-scale organizational restructuring and compensation design.

  • Designing complex employee stock option plans (ESOPs).

  • Managing payroll and benefit taxation structures.

  • Conducting ROI analysis on training and development programs.

MBA in HR Fees and Financial Planning

When selecting a program, you must evaluate the MBA in HR fees against the long-term career support and networking opportunities provided. Costs vary significantly between private institutions and public universities, but the investment often pays off through accelerated promotions. We suggest looking at the total ROI rather than just the initial tuition cost.

  • Government Institutions: ₹1 Lakh – ₹5 Lakh total.

  • Private Universities: ₹8 Lakh – ₹20 Lakh total.

  • Online/Distance Programs: ₹1.5 Lakh – ₹4 Lakh total.

Trust and Regulatory Validity

UGC-DEB recognition supports validity in India for management degrees obtained through online and distance platforms. Government exam eligibility and global acceptance may depend on individual criteria and specific institution norms. We recommend verifying that your institution holds the necessary national accreditations to protect your academic investment.

  1. Confirm UGC-DEB approval for the specific academic year.

  2. Check for NAAC 'A+' or 'A' institutional ratings.

  3. Ensure the degree is recognized for PhD and government recruitment.

Long-term Salary Trajectory

What does the earnings potential look like as you climb the corporate ladder in the human resources domain? The MBA in HR salary typically sees a steep upward curve as you transition from operational roles to strategic leadership. Senior professionals often command packages that are at par with marketing and finance heads in large corporations.

  1. HR Manager (5–8 years): ₹12L – ₹22L per annum.

  2. HR Director (12+ years): ₹30L – ₹50L per annum.

  3. CHRO/Chief People Officer: ₹60L+ per annum.
